Assyrtiko, Lyrarakis

Assyrtiko

Description

From a small family winery who discovered the potential of east Crete in the 1970s. Sourced form an unirrigated single vineyard, this Assyrtiko is lovely and fresh, with crisp apple, stone fruit and hint of ginger. The textured palate has a rich mouthfeel supported by minerality and a natural acidity that leads into a long, fruity and uplifting finish.

Producer Details

The Lyrarakis estate is a family vineyard and winery which has been producing high quality wines since 1966. Lyrarakis has devoted itself to the revival of indigenous, almost extinct, rare varieties such as Dafni, Plyto, Melissaki and others, vinifying wines that highlight their unique and distinctive character.
